Resolu:boucle qui s arrete

djdmd14

XLDnaute Junior
bonjour
j ai cette boucle

Code:
Sub test()
For Each cellule In Selection
If cellule.Value = "Thumbs.db" Then cellule.EntireRow.Delete
If InStr(1, cellule.Value, "$") Then cellule.EntireRow.Delete
Next cellule
End Sub

je ne comprends pas pourquoi elle s arrete des la premiere iteration trouvee
merci para avance
 
Dernière édition:

Pierrot93

XLDnaute Barbatruc
Re : boucle qui s arrete

Re,

un exemple ci dessous qui traite la colonne A:
Code:
Option Explicit
Sub test()
Dim i As Long
For i = Range("A65536").End(xlUp).Row To 2 Step -1
    If InStr(1, Cells(i, 1), "$") > 0 Then Rows(i).Delete
Next i
End Sub
 

Discussions similaires

Statistiques des forums

Discussions
312 428
Messages
2 088 334
Membres
103 820
dernier inscrit
andre.l.desjardins@gmail.